Disable / Enable Touchpad on inspiron 3521

key combination of Fn + F3 is not working to enable  / disable the touchpad on my dell inspiron 3521 laptop.

What should I do ?

Please reply

2K Posts

July 11th, 2013 00:00

Hi vicky.mdgr,

Request you to try following the below steps and check if it works:

(1)   Turn on the computer.

(2)   At the Dell logo, keep tapping F2 key.

(3)   BIOS screen appears, move to advance tab.

(4)   Then move down to function behavior and select Function key.

Check if it works. If it doesn’t then you may use the below link and update quickset drivers:

http://dell.to/175IUmu

Select right operating system, move to application option and download quickset.
